Sector benchmark

What Human Services executives earn in Texas

COPPELL HIGH SCHOOL CHOIR BOOSTERS reported no executive compensation in its latest filing. For context, the highest-paid executive at a comparable human services organization in Texas earns a median of $72,000.

25th percentile
$32k
Median
$72,000
75th percentile
$123k
90th percentile
$192k

These are human services sector-wide figures, not this organization's reported pay. Based on 1,669 organizations across 1,669 filings (2020 – 2024).
